What is the cheapest month to fly from Ontario to Raleigh?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Ontario to Raleigh,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Ontario to Raleigh is February, where tickets cost $292 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and November,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$497 and $482 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Ontario to Raleigh?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Ontario to Raleigh,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Ontario to Raleigh,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 13 weeks before departure.
